    I'm looking at the remaining free agent market and if we make any more additions, it won't be a bat. There just isn't anyone that compelling left. I don't think we're gonna sign a starter, but if we do the only real options out there are Gio, Keuchel, and Bucholz. Edwin Jackson and James Shields maybe if we want some uber cheap depth.

    On the reliever side, there is Kimbrel, nsacpi's Bud Norris, Tony Sipp, Nick Vincent, Adam Warren, and Ryan Madson as somewhat realistic options. I'd kinda like to see a Bud Norris or Tony Sipp signing if it were really cheap. Just to add some depth and.... really just to do SOMETHING.

    Other than that and barring a trade, it looks like we done. Donaldson, McCann, and Markakis. Not exactly the huge offseason people wanted, but I guess its workable.
